Amelia is derived from the German name Amalia which in turn is a variation of Amalberga. Amelia is a variant of Amalia which is derived from the Germanic word amal meaning work and connoting industriousness and fertility. 3 Girl name variations.
It is sometimes mistakenly believed to be derived from the Latin name Aemilia while the two names do look and sound familiar Aemilia. Amalia is a short form of Old High German names with the element Amal eg. Proper name Latin but of Germanic origin literally laborious cognates.
Famous real-life people named Amelia. Kings George II and George III both had daughters called Amelia. A variant of Amalia derived from Germanic compound names beginning with amal vigor bravery.
The name has become a popular given name in England after the German House of Hanover came to rule in the 18th century. Title character in the Amelia Bedelia kids book series. The root amal is a Germanic word meaning work and in the context of female given names suggests themes of fertility as well as productivity.
